American brand Snapdragon have used Eric Cantona to officially announce their sponsorship of Manchester United , which is worth £60million per season. It was confirmed in September that California-based company Qualcomm Technologies would have their brand Snapdragon on the front of shirts for the 2024/25 season. United's sponsorship deal with TeamViewer, agreed during the pandemic, has been brought to an end.

That agreement was worth just £47m per year and the Qualcomm Technologies deal is understood to be worth £60m per season, which is a significant rise. Before TeamViewer's sponsorship, United had a £64m deal with car manufacturer Chevrolet that began in 2014 and the Snapdragon deal is close to the value of that package.
